Quick answers about Lorianne
How many people are named Lorianne?
An estimated 1,518 living Americans are named Lorianne.
How rare is Lorianne?
Lorianne is very rare among babies today, with 13 girls receiving the name in 2025, down 82.4% from its 1963 peak.
How old is the typical Lorianne?
The median age of a living American named Lorianne is approximately 49 years, with most bearers falling between 35 and 58 years old.
Is Lorianne still popular?
Yes. Lorianne is holding steady, with 13 births in 2025 and a consistent recent baseline.
Where is Lorianne most common?
Lorianne has its strongest geographic signal in New York, where it appears 2.7× more often than the national baseline.
